Transaction 120d28ee6105b3a8f94fbe204049c46a41f515b7049fa59b7f308eec6bf199e3
1 Input
2 Outputs
- 120d28ee6105b3a8f94fbe204049c46a41f515b7049fa59b7f308eec6bf199e3:0
- 120d28ee6105b3a8f94fbe204049c46a41f515b7049fa59b7f308eec6bf199e3:1
value 18948109
address 16VGZ1HcqzXSa9Ef7ad6KxZRVmpbLKjaP7
value 340510929
address 1Dhvnp92DhD6cTJgsQgXXnSQB7si3G45Sx